Kenosha Park is listed in the Parks Category for Door County in the state of Wisconsin. Kenosha Park is displayed on the "Washington Island SW" USGS topo map. The latitude and longitude coordinates (GPS waypoint) of Kenosha Park are 45.2952633 (North), -86.987894 (West) and the approximate elevation is 614 feet (187 meters) above sea level.
